(Nashville Parent) Studio Tenn Theatre Company returns with the "One Night Only" annual fundraiser to be held Saturday, Apr. 9, at 6:30 p.m. in Liberty Hall at The Factory in Franklin. At this year's event, titled "Broadway's Big Top," circus performers will mingle with guests during cocktail hour followed by performances inspired by Big Top musicals. Heavy hors d'oeuvres and an open bar will be served as guests celebrate the 2022 season and Studio Tenn's 13th anniversary. Guests can expect the dress to be festive party attire. (Williamson Source)On Saturday, a Vanderbilt freshman originally from Ukraine shared a song of prayer. Diana Nalyvaiko sang a Ukrainian Prayer dedicated to those in her culture who are overseas facing the ongoing conflict. Nalyvaiko said her father is currently fighting with the troops and thanked Nashville for showing her and her family support through these troubling times.
